The International Women’s Forum (IWF) is a global organisation of prominent women that furthers dynamic leadership and aims with its forums throughout the world to facilitate networking among women of achievement and promotes opportunities for women in leadership roles. The IWF Jordanian chapter was founded in October 2003 as a private independent association of women who have achieved valuable accomplishments in public life, private sector and civic society, and is registered as a non-profit entity at the Ministry of Interior.

In recognition of the efforts of the previous IWF-Jordan board of directors and in good reception of the newly elected board, Ms Doha Abdelkhaleq, on behalf of ESKADENIA Software, held a reception dinner for the IWF members and friends, as a thank you gesture for the efforts of the 3rd IWF board and in welcome of the new board of directors and in support of the new chairwoman Ms Reem Badran.
